Comprehensive Battery Testing Architecture for EV & ESS Infrastructure

Modern energy storage systems and electric vehicle powertrains demand absolute precision during battery validation. Chroma provides turnkey automated test equipment (ATE) and high-accuracy power instrumentation covering every stage of the battery lifecycle—from lithium-ion cell formation, degradation analysis, and BMS Hardware-in-the-Loop (HIL) simulation to high-voltage battery pack end-of-line (EOL) production.

±0.02% FS Precision

High accuracy measurement for voltage and current channels, essential for detecting subtle capacity variations and long-term degradation.

50kHz High-Speed Sampling

Hardware-based real-time sampling eliminates capacity calculation errors typical of software-lagged data logging systems.

>90% Energy Recovery

Regenerative power architectures recycle discharge energy back to the grid or parallel channels, significantly lowering thermal dissipation and operational costs.

Safety & Power HIL

Multi-layered hardware protection, CANbus/CAN FD integration, and real-world driving cycle simulation for complete UN 38.3 & UL 2580 compliance.

Chroma 11210

Battery Cell Insulation & LC/IR Tester

Specialized tester detecting internal microscopic burrs and insulation defects in dry lithium-ion battery cells prior to electrolyte filling.

Test Voltage:Up to 1000V DC
Resistance Range:0.01kΩ to 10 TΩ
Feature:Partial Discharge (PD) Detection
Inspection Stage:Dry-Cell / Jelly-Roll Line

Engineered for Reliability, Zero-Downtime Data, and Operator Safety

Over four decades of power conversion experience enables Chroma to manufacture battery test systems that prevent catastrophic battery failures and safeguard laboratory assets. Our hardware and software platforms adhere strictly to international safety standards.

Non-Volatile Memory Data Protection

In the event of facility power disruption or communication loss, test profiles and telemetry data remain stored in non-volatile hardware memory, preventing lost test cycles.

Environmental & Fire Safety Interlocks

Integrated relay logic connects directly to climate chambers, smoke detectors, and inert gas purge systems to automatically halt current flow upon hazard detection.

Electrochemical Impedance Spectroscopy (EIS)

Advanced EIS frequency sweep capabilities allow non-invasive monitoring of internal cell resistance growth and lithium plating mechanisms during fast-charging tests.

Standard Compliance Validation

Chroma test equipment supports fully automated script generation for international validation standards:

  • ISO 12405 / IEC 62660: EV Lithium-ion Pack & Cell Testing
  • UN 38.3: Transport Safety Cycling & Electrical Abuse Test
  • UL 2580 / UL 1973: Electric Vehicle & Stationary Energy Storage
  • GB/T 31484 / GB/T 31486: Chinese National EV Battery Standards
  • IEC 62391: Supercapacitor & EDLC Performance Verification
